The scene captures McMurphy's emotional state during a conversation, where the appearance of tail-lights highlights his inner turmoil. As the lights illuminate his face, it reveals a deep sense of exhaustion and anxiety. This moment conveys that he is facing an urgent challenge, hinting at an impending obligation that weighs heavily on him.
McMurphy’s expression, masked by the dim lighting, suggests a struggle that goes beyond the immediate situation, reflecting a broader theme of hope and desperation in the story. The tension of needing to accomplish something significant adds depth to his character and suggests a looming pressure that he feels the need to address.
